Abstract
- Non-monophyletic Poecilasmatids are deep-water epibiotic barnacles and are classified as five-capitular-plate members of the Lepadiformes. Here, we offer the first characterization of the mitogenome of a Poecilasmatid barnacle (Glyptelasma annandalei). The mitogenome was 16,107 bp long, with 72.3% AT content. Its gene arrangement was identical to that of the lepadids Lepas anserifera and L. australis, except for the location of the tRNA(Ser) gene. On the mitogenomic tree, two Lepadiformes families (Poecilasmatidae and Lepadidae) were monophyletic, which concurs with the findings of previous studies. Further mitogenomic analysis of undetermined Lepadiformes taxa is required to deepen our understanding of their phylogeny and evolution.
